Output 51fa5504bef37571433900e9d32d11bc6bac7cb679b08a3bcf0241da20d0194f:0

value
4144929
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b90cfd51a8462025fdac8db74bdcc58b86dab68d OP_EQUALVERIFY OP_CHECKSIG
address
1HsTa1yXRYqxapB84ZQUFCHfbhCB4i7B83
transaction
51fa5504bef37571433900e9d32d11bc6bac7cb679b08a3bcf0241da20d0194f
spent
true